Question:

Cataract : eye ; jaundice : liver ; pyorrhea : ..............

  • breath
  • tongue
  • cars
  • teeth

The Correct Option is D

Solution and Explanation

Step 1: Identify the first relationship — Cataract is a disease affecting the eye.
Step 2: Identify the second relationship — Jaundice is a disease affecting the liver.
Step 3: Apply to the third — Pyorrhea is a disease affecting the gums and teeth.
Step 4: Eliminate incorrect options — (a) Breath is a function, not the part affected by pyorrhea. (b) Tongue is part of the mouth but not primarily affected in pyorrhea. (c) Cars is unrelated.
Step 5: Conclusion — The correct match is teeth.
